Network hub. Principle of operation

A network hub, otherwise called a hub, is a controller that combines several Ethernet devices into a single network segment. Devices connect to the hub using fiber optic or coaxial cable. Applied for this and

twisted pair. The principle of operation of the hub is simple: it multiplies all incoming data packets and sends them to all ports connected to it.

The network hub, like other types of hubs, has its own qualitative characteristics. Firstly, the performance and price of the hub depend on the number of ports. The more Ethernet devices connected to it, the higher the performance and cost of the hub. Usually the hub is equipped with an even number of connectors, the number of which varies from four to 24, but some types have five outputs. The number of ports can be increased by cascading several hubs. For this connection, each hub has a special connector.

It has a network hub and another important feature - the speed of copying and transmitting data packets. Some hubs are capable and

Change your speed in the range from ten to one hundred megabits per second. In such devices, it changes in two ways: either automatically, or manually, using the switch. In this case, the set speed applies to all active ports. Hubs differ in the type of network media. As a rule, this role goes either to a fiber-optic cable or a twisted pair cable , but there are hubs that support other types of carriers. There are also hubs for mixed types, for example, supporting a “hybrid” twisted pair with a coaxial cable.

The principle of operation of the hubs is very imperfect. The network hub copies the data packet that came from one channel to all other channels connected to it, which greatly reduces the speed of the Internet, since all web devices connect to the network through a common channel. If two packets are copied at the same time, a collision can occur, that is, a collision of the same signals, in which some data is lost. Some types of hubs are protected against too many collisions. As a rule, they are based on twisted pair. In the event of a failure, this isolates a single

It affects the principle of the hub and data security. If the computer enters the local network, the data packets of one system reach all other nodes. Because of this, all personal settings of social networks, passwords for blogs, forums and other private data can become known to all members of this network. For these reasons, the USB network hub is increasingly being replaced by a network switch or switch. This device, which received the erroneous title of “intelligent hub”, distinguishes the MAC addresses of computers in the network and sends data only to the port selected by the user. Packets go through the buffer, which eliminates collisions, line congestion and data leakage. Due to their reliability and low price, switches are increasingly used in home systems, while hubs are almost no longer sold.
